Republicans didn't lose big in 2020 – they held onto statehouses and the power to influence future elections

Election Day delivered a presidential victory for the Democratic Party and narrowed the partisan split in the U.S. House and Senate. But it was nevertheless a victory for Republicans in the battle every decade to draw state and congressional districts that favor...
